Service Desk Analyst applicants have rated the interview process at Fujitsu with 2.3 out of 5 (where 5 is the highest level of difficulty) and assessed their interview experience as 75% positive. To compare, the company-average is 63.1% positive. This is according to Glassdoor user ratings.
Candidates applying for Service Desk Analyst roles take an average of 19 days to get hired, when considering 4 user submitted interviews for this role. To compare, the hiring process at Fujitsu overall takes an average of 22 days.
Common stages of the interview process at Fujitsu as a Service Desk Analyst according to 4 Glassdoor interviews include:
Skills test: 18%
Phone interview: 18%
One on one interview: 18%
Personality test: 18%
Group panel interview: 18%
Background check: 9%

I interviewed at Fujitsu (Montreal, QC) in Jan 2022
Interview
Asked some basic and technical questions. Provide training on site. Also they asked about my education as well. They just want a person to know some basic technical knowledge and reset they train

The interview for the IT service position started with a technical assessment where I answered questions about troubleshooting and system maintenance. Then, I handled problem-solving scenarios, followed by behavioral questions about customer service and teamwork.

I applied online. I interviewed at Fujitsu in Mar 2023
Interview
It was a virtual interview in teams scheduled for an hour. Included some behavioural and career based questions. Nothing unusual. It was really helpful to understand about the company and the job role.
